Advertisement
Guest User

Untitled

a guest
Mar 24th, 2018
81
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 0.40 KB | None | 0 0
  1. #include <stdlib.h>
  2. #include <stdio.h>
  3. #include <unistd.h>
  4.  
  5. int number1 = 5;
  6. int number2 = -5;
  7.  
  8. int main() {
  9. pid_t pid;
  10. int temp;
  11. pid = fork();
  12. if (pid == 0) {
  13. /* child process */
  14. temp = number1;
  15. number1 = number2;
  16. number2 = temp;
  17. printf(“CHILD: number1 = %d”, number1);
  18. }
  19. else if (pid != 0) {
  20. /* parent process */
  21. wait (NULL);
  22. printf(“PARENT: number1 = %d”, number1);
  23. exit(0);
  24. }
  25.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ement